legongju.com
我们一直在努力
2025-01-10 00:43 | 星期五

如何在Oracle中创建dblinks

在Oracle数据库中,DB Link(数据库链接)是一个指向另一个数据库的连接

  1. 登录到Oracle数据库:

    使用命令行工具sqlplus或者图形界面工具(如SQL Developer、Toad等)登录到您要创建DB Link的目标数据库。

  2. 创建数据库链接:

    在SQL*Plus中,可以使用以下命令创建数据库链接:

    CREATE DATABASE LINK 
      CONNECT TO IDENTIFIED BY
      USING '';
    

    其中:

    • :给数据库链接起一个名字,这将作为在本地数据库中引用远程数据库的别名。 -:远程数据库的用户名。 -:远程数据库用户的密码。
    • :远程数据库的TNS名称,这是在tnsnames.ora文件中定义的。

    例如,如果您想创建一个名为my_dblink的数据库链接,连接到远程数据库remote_db,用户名为remote_user,密码为remote_password,则可以使用以下命令:

    CREATE DATABASE LINK my_dblink
      CONNECT TO remote_user IDENTIFIED BY remote_password
      USING 'remote_db';
    
  3. 测试数据库链接:

    创建数据库链接后,您可以通过查询远程数据库来测试链接是否正常工作。例如,如果您想查询远程数据库中名为employees的表,可以使用以下命令:

    SELECT * FROM employees@my_dblink;
    

    如果查询成功返回结果,说明数据库链接创建成功。如果出现错误,请检查网络连接、TNS名称和用户凭据是否正确。

注意:在创建数据库链接时,请确保您具有足够的权限。通常,您需要具有CREATE DATABASE LINK系统权限才能创建数据库链接。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/92998.html

相关推荐

  • Oracle Crosscheck的报告如何解读

    Oracle Crosscheck的报告如何解读

    Oracle Crosscheck 是一个用于检查数据库中数据完整性和一致性的工具 分析报告:首先,查看报告的分析部分。这里会显示 Crosscheck 执行的时间、检查的对象(如表...

  • Oracle Crosscheck是否支持增量备份检查

    Oracle Crosscheck是否支持增量备份检查

    是的,Oracle Crosscheck 工具确实支持增量备份检查
    Crosscheck 工具可以与 RMAN(Recovery Manager)一起使用,以验证备份集的完整性。在执行增量备份时,...

  • Oracle Crosscheck的执行频率应如何设置

    Oracle Crosscheck的执行频率应如何设置

    Oracle Crosscheck 是一个用于检查数据库表和索引一致性的工具 系统需求:根据系统需求和业务场景来确定执行频率。例如,对于交易密集型系统,可能需要更频繁地执...

  • 在Oracle中何时应使用TO_NUMBER函数

    在Oracle中何时应使用TO_NUMBER函数

    在Oracle数据库中,当您需要将一个字符串或其他非数值类型的数据转换为数值类型(例如整数或小数)时,可以使用TO_NUMBER函数 当从表中读取或存储数值数据时,如...

  • Oracle中dblinks是什么

    Oracle中dblinks是什么

    在Oracle数据库中,DB Link(也称为数据库链接)是一个用于在两个不同的Oracle数据库之间建立连接的对象
    DB Link主要用于以下场景: 分布式数据库:当您有一...

  • Oracle recompile的最佳实践指南

    Oracle recompile的最佳实践指南

    在Oracle数据库中,重新编译(recompiling)是一个重要的过程,用于确保存储过程、函数和包等对象能够高效地运行 使用自动重新编译:
    启用自动重新编译可以...

  • 使用Oracle dblinks时需要注意的事项

    使用Oracle dblinks时需要注意的事项

    在使用Oracle数据库中的DB Links时,有一些需要注意的事项。以下是一些建议和最佳实践: 安全性:确保DB Links之间的连接是安全的,避免敏感数据泄露或未经授权的...

  • Oracle dblinks与数据仓库建设的关联

    Oracle dblinks与数据仓库建设的关联

    Oracle DBLINK(Database Link)在数据仓库建设中的应用主要体现在以下几个方面: 跨数据库访问:DBLINK允许Oracle数据库之间进行连接,使得一个数据库可以像访问...